The Nokia E63, designed for people who need to manage their business and personal lives equally well. Building on the success of the Nokia E71, the company's flagship messaging device, the Nokia E63 brings the QWERTY keyboard form factor to a broader audience at a great price.
Whilst appealing to a new group of consumers with a design that feels great in the hand and has two new colours, the Nokia E63 is still very much a member of the E series family.
The Nokia E63 also has the ability to switch modes with a single key press, switching from a view of corporate mail, appointments and intranet data, to a personal mode with a picture of friends, personal email and shortcuts to favourite hobby blogs or websites. Petersen adds, "The amazing response we have seen to the Nokia E71, which has very quickly become the best selling model in its category, let us know that we are heading in the right direction. People want a rich experience when using messaging, social networks and the Internet. With the Nokia E63 you can enjoy the web, update your status and work meaningfully with multiple email accounts."
The Nokia E63 also includes Files on Ovi, a service where people can get remote access to their PC files even when their computer is offline. Anyone buying the handset will have access to 1GB of online file storage for free.
The Nokia E63 is available in ruby red or ultramarine blue with a range of multimedia features. Record and view images and videos with the digital camera and bright landscape display, listen to music downloaded from the Nokia Music Store, or a number of other sources, via the standard 3,5 mm audio jack or customize the device through the thousands of applications available for download.
Nokia E63 Mobile Phone Features
- 3G UMTS
- Symbian OS 9.2, Series 60 v3.1 UI
- ARM 11 369 MHz processor
- 2 Megapixel camera
- Wi-Fi 802.11 b/g
- MP3/AAC/MPEG4 player
- 3.5 mm audio output jack
- Office applications
- Push to talk
- Push Email
- Voice command
- PIM including calendar
- Java™ MIDP 2.0
- FM Radio
- Integrated Handsfree
- 128 MB shared memory
- Micro SD (up to 8GB) Hot Swap
- 2 Megapixel camera, 1600 x 1200 pixels
- Autofocus
- Flash
- Red-Eye Reduction
- Video recorder (QVGA 15fps)
- 3GP/MP4
- MP3/AAC/AAC+/eAAC+/MP4/RealAudio
- Short Message Service (SMS)
- Multimedia Messaging (MMS)
- Instant Messaging
- T9 predictive text
- WAP 2.0/xHTML, HTML
- 3G UMTS
- EDGE (Class 32)
- GPRS (Class 32)
- Pop-Port™ with USB
- Bluetooth v2.0 with A2DP
- WLAN (802.11b/g)
- UMTS 2100/900 / GSM 850/900/1800/1900
